1882 - An early season windstorm over Oregon and northern California blew down thousands of trees and caused great crop damage in the Sacramento Valley.

Raymond is an unincorporated community in Breckinridge County, Kentucky, United States. Raymond is located along Kentucky Route 477, 6 miles (9.7 km) northwest of Irvington.
